    As good as it gets for raw oysters within a 3-mile radius! Coming from Boston, we have oysters ALL…read morethe time but these delicious bivalves made my heart flutter. We shared a few of every variation of oyster they had that day: Cantabra, Gillardeau, Hihna and Tia Maraa. If you're lucky enough to have the Gillardeau available the day you're there, order these. They're meaty, sweet and just perrrrrfect. The local Cantabra ones were quite a surprise. They were unique in that they were super salty in a different way but if you're like me, you need to order at least 1 as it would be a total shame not to try the local version when you're there. The Hihna and Tia Maraa varieties came in as a close second to the Gillardeau - Large, sweet and slightly briny. Highly recommended! Now for the dark horse - The smoked cod (bacalao ahumado) was amazing and NOT to be missed. These flavorful pieces of heaven were accompanied with a mustard and a horseradish cream sauce with a bottle of red pepper flakes. The combo of the sauces, pepper and the cod was divine and elevated it to the next echelon. We wished we still had room to order another smoked fish and at this point regretted that we stuffed ourselves with so many pinchos before ending up here ha! Overall, worth the trip and worth the splurge!

    Great place to get a small taste of Santander…read more I came here on the way to another restaurant to get some oysters and a couple of drinks. Well . . . we really came here to get drinks on the way to the other restaurant, but the oysters were a great addition. This place is not as crowded as some of the other places on Calle Pena, which worked well for us because the service was very prompt. Also, this makes the dining experience quite nice, quiet get together. Plus, the waiters/bartenders were really chatty and friendly. As someone from the states, I was really surprised to see that La Mar carried Tabasco sauce as a condiment for the oysters. I do not think that I saw a single bottle of Tabasco at any other point during my trip. The oysters were super cheap and super fresh. Also, the bar carries Tanqueray Rangpur, which is my FAVORITE gin and I was ecstatic to see it because I cannot find it anyway in the NYC.

    I'm visiting my daughter who lives in Santander. This was the end of my stay, so the two of us…read moredecided to go out for a nice dinner. This is a fantastic location with great views, but I recommend staying away from the restaurant side. Before our meal, the server walked around with an enormous tray of warm bread and said, "We start with bread here. Would you like some?" We had bread plates in front of us, and we accepted. The meal was delicious. When she brought the bill, it was hidden inside a closed book, and she also stood waiting for payment with the card payment machine in hand. I usually look over my bill, but due to it being higher end and inside the book, with her standing ready for payment, I would've felt awkward, so I paid. I later realized why they did that: once I saw my bill, I discovered we'd been charged for the chunks of bread (€5 each), and for an additional glass of wine. I've been to high end and very high end restaurants around the world, and I've never seen this before at such an establishment.

    An authentic Spanish local place to eat and particulary to have 'raciones' (plates of food to…read moreshare). I would recommend especially their 'rabas' (fried squid). This one is a typical delicacy from the region and difficult to get good ones and well cooked. Not only these ones are great but also extremely good value. You get an enormous plate to share for just 10 euros (normally these are quite expensive, this is the only place I know where they are so good and at such good value) I would also suggest to try something that you probably have never tried - pigs' ears. I know, it may not sound so apetising, but they are actually delicious! You can see what they are on the 3rd pic I posted. They are served with a spicy red sauce that compliments it perfectly. As you can see, it is another big plate. Another good point is that while you are having a drink or having some 'raciones' you can also eat the food that is served on the counters (for free :). You can get a glass of seafood cream (delicious!), crisps, bread with potato and mayo based salad and tuna on it (you can also see this on the pictures), etc. You actually can have lunch with all these things that are served. The atmosphere is from a typical local place, where the locals meet regularly. However, anyone can fit here, and it is a friendly and casual place to meet with friends for a drink or to eat, or just go on your own and sample some of their food. In any case, whether you are going with people or on your own, this should be a place in your list if you want to 'taste' the real thing ;)
